mk378 05-26-2009 09:51 AM

You are not going to flood the canister with a little splash-over at the gas pump. You would have to seriously cram in way too much gas. And even if you did, the canister should purge itself while driving.

If you smell gas inside the car, check the whole system for leaks. Especially around the fuel filter, fuel rail, and injectors.
